Esquire Theatre
936 Market Street,
San Francisco,
CA
94102
936 Market Street,
San Francisco,
CA
94102
No one has favorited this theater yet
Uploaded By
More Photos
Noble Hearne of the, then, San Francisco Frolic Theatre in 1921 creates a great front for “The Fox”
No one has favorited this photo yet